Graphic Designer

Pay: $55,000 - 65,000 per year DOE

The Graphic Designer for Embark Behavioral Health has an integrated, critical role in upholding our high standards and brand image, positioning ourselves as best-in-class within the health care sector. This designer is responsible for managing and fulfilling graphic design requests that will drive census goals, ultimately getting clients into our facilities to receive our premium mental health treatment.

A collaborative growth mindset is critical for this role along with an ability to determine priority of projects based on census goals and overall company objectives.

The Graphic Designer represents a unique opportunity to help Embark tackle our Big Audacious Goal of leading the way in driving adolescent and young adult anxiety, depression, and suicide from the all-time highs of today to all-time lows by 2028.

Responsibilities

Develop best in class marketing materials and visual assets for Embark Behavioral Health maintaining a Sr. Level of design across the board. Design responsibilities may include print assets like flyers, postcards, brochures, business cards, as well as advertising graphics such as direct mail, billboards and more. Occasional logo designs and web graphics may also be requested.

Qualifications

This application requires a resume and a portfolio submission. Please combine both your resume and portfolio examples in the same document (a link to your portfolio will also suffice). If you are unable to do so, we will reach out for your portfolio after you apply. Applicants without a portfolio will not be considered.

  • Minimum of five (5) years of full-time experience as a graphic designer in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ment.

  • A portfolio of design work showing an array of deliverables (print, digital, social )

  • Expert-level abilities with Adobe Suite software (InDesign, Illustrator, Photoshop)

  • Basic understanding of Canva for designing templates.

  • Demonstrated experience in typography rules and methods, and layout design.

  • Knowledge of user experience and content strategy principles.

  • Strong organizational and communication skills.

  • An openness to feedback and suggestions is required.

  • Degree in Design, Fine Arts or related field is a plus.

  • Educational or professional experience and/or familiarity with the behavioral health industry and terminology is a plus.

  • Experience within the health care sector is a plus.
